Guardians Of The Galaxy, Thanos, And Nova, Oh My – Sunday Trending Topics

guardians of the galaxyGuardians of the Galaxy, Thanos, and Nova – among others – get together for this year's big Marvel blowout? Sign me up. Looking forward to see which of the other cosmic characters will be involved.  It begins in Nova #1, it will be developed in the new Guardians Of The Galaxy and Thanos Uprising series, it will follow Age Of Ultron and it will be all encompassingly cosmic, on an Avengers Vs X-Men scale. Probably the current Iron Man comic will be getting deeply involved. 

Feels like a bit of a late start in the year, as these things go. will it run into next year to coincide with the Guardians of the Galaxy film, or will it (more likely, I think) lead to more Marvel cosmic in 2014…?

Marvel Cancels Age Of Apocalypse And X-Treme X-Men In April

Two multidimensional comics are meeting their end in April, as part of the X-Termination crossover, David Lapham and Roberto De La Torre's Age Of Apocalypse with issue 14 and Greg Pak and Andre Aeujo's X-Treme X-Men with issue 13.
